我正在用 LaTeX 写一篇语言学硕士论文,可能需要使用乌拉尔音标字母,例如在光面环境中。最好的方法是什么?我看到有单独的包来方便使用国际音标协会 (IPA)但我的部门通常更喜欢 UPA。我主要需要像 a̮、š 和 ĺ 这样的字母。源文本是 UTF-8 芬兰语。
答案1
如果我输入
\documentclass{article}
\usepackage{fontspec}
\setmainfont[Ligatures=TeX]{TeX Gyre Pagella}
\newfontfamily\UPAfont{TeX Gyre Adventor}
\newcommand{\UPA}[1]{{\UPAfont #1}}
\begin{document}
\UPA{a̮šĺ}
\end{document}
我得到了三个字符。因此,这主要取决于字体是否有它们。